Detroit Lions vs. Minnesota Vikings: How to watch the Christmas NFL game today

Christmas Day is a time for family and fellowship and, of course, football. This Christmas Day, Netflix will broadcast an NFL doubleheader, featuring an early game between the Dallas Cowboys and the Washington Commanders at 1 p.m. ET, followed by a late afternoon matchup between the Detroit Lions and the Minnesota Vikings, kicking off at 4:30 p.m. ET. (A third game, technically the week’s Thursday Night Football matchup, will stream on Prime Video that night and features the Denver Broncos at the Kansas City Chiefs.)

The Lions vs. Vikings game is not just an important game for the two NFC North rivals, it’s also going to offer up a seriously fun performance with Snoop’s Holiday Halftime Party, a halftime performance led by Snoop Dogg, with appearances from Lainey Wilson and K-Pop Demon Hunters singing sensations Huntr/x (a.k.a EJAE, Rei Ami and Audrey Nuna). How to watch the Detroit Lions vs. Minnesota Vikings Christmas Day game:

Date: Thursday, Dec. 25, 2025

Coverage start time: 4:30 p.m. ET

Game: Detroit Lions vs. Minnesota Vikings

Location: U.S. Bank Stadium, Minneapolis, MN

Streaming: Netflix

Detroit Lions vs. Minnesota Vikings game channel:

The Week 17 Lions vs. Vikings game on Christmas Day, Dec. 25, streams exclusively on Netflix.
